✒️ABAP La lógica de procesamiento en el PAI y las validaciones
ABAP La lógica de procesamiento en el PAI y las validaciones
UNIDAD 2 Lección 5: Lógica de procesamiento en PAI: Validaciones - Las validaciones pueden ser: Automáticas, o Manuales. - Validaciones Automáticas: Se realizan antes de procesar PAI. * Verificación de formato (Fecha, Montos, etc.) * Campos obligatorios * Verificación de Claves foráneas (sólo si campo referencia a Dicc.Datos c/tabla verificación) * Verificación de Ámbito de Valores (según Dominio definido en Dicc.Datos). - Validación Manual: * FIELD - FIELD campo SELECT * FROM xx WHENEVER (not) FOUND SEND ERRORMESSAGE/WARNING nn WITH yyyy. - FIELD campo VALUES (valores). " (valores) (not valores) (between) (not between) - FIELD campo MODULE modulo-ABAP. * CHAIN - ENDCHAIN. "agrupa varios campos en la validación. - Mensajes en pantalla: * E-Error: Texto en pantalla actual. Sistema obliga a re-introducir datos. * W-Advertencia: Texto en pantalla actual. Se puede obviar re-introducir datos presionando ENTER. * I-Información: Texto en pantalla actual. Pantalla actual se suspende y con ENTER programa continúa. * S-Exito: Texto en pantalla siguiente.
Si campo resulta con error E o W, se vuelve a mostrar pantalla sin PBO y sólo input a dicho campo.
Se usa en PAI, pero si se usa en PBO no tiene efecto alguno. No se pueden anidar CHAIN-ENDCHAIN.
 
 
 
Sobre el autor
Publicación académica de Victor Wong, en su ámbito de estudios para la Carrera Consultor ABAP.
Victor Wong
Profesión: Técnico en Computación E Informática - Peru - Legajo: JK17P
✒️Autor de: 85 Publicaciones Académicas
🎓Egresado de los módulos:
- Carrera Consultor ABAP Nivel Avanzado
- Carrera Consultor ABAP Nivel Inicial
- Carrera Consultor ABAP Nivel Inicial